How to Choose an SEO Expert

By Amir Noghani Published February 21, 2019 Updated March 17, 2023

SEO (Search Engine Optimization) is your gateway to business visibility and spreading brand awareness online. It’s the single best way to increase your chances of spreading your customer base, while it’s also nowhere near as expensive as PPC (Pay per Click) campaigns. You might have a great looking website, with even better products/services – it won’t matter much if there’s not enough meaningful traffic, which is where SEO steps in.

Since this is such an important task, most businesses opt to hire SEO professionals to help them optimize their website. But how exactly are you supposed to choose an SEO expert, with so many of them available out there? Well, this guide will show you some of the important things to look at.

Follow Up on Your Candidate’s References

Any reputable SEO consultant will be more than happy to share their past and a current client list with contact information. You should clearly follow up on these and check if your candidate has indeed worked for SEO campaigns they claim they did. And while you may not be able to get accurate data about how successful they were, your clients can at least tell you how their cooperation impacted their search rankings. However, there’s also a huge difference between meaningful traffic and the one that doesn’t convert so well, so be sure to always check your candidate’s impact on conversion rates as well.

Avoid The SEO Expert Who Promises Too Much

If your candidate guarantees that they will get you to the top of your relevant SERPs (Search Engine Result Pages) – you should just keep looking for the ones that you can actually trust. The thing is, no one can guarantee that you will get to the top of the rankings these days, at least not for relevant keywords that will get you lots of traffic and leads. Such claims should be a huge red flag for you and you should never go on and actually do business with these people. Instead, try to get your candidates talking about the methods they’re actually going to use in order to optimize your website.

 

SEO Fees and Budget

Before making any decisions on who to hire as an SEO consultant, you should always know how much money you can actually afford it. If you’re looking for something on a budget, you’ll probably find hiring an SEO freelancer a more affordable option, especially if you’re just looking to grow your business. You can also try and find someone who would charge a percentage of your revenue that comes out of their work. This is one of the safest ways to ensure you’re not over-paying for SEO services, but also to ensure that your chosen candidate will put their best work in for you.

Multi-Dimensional SEO

One of the biggest mistakes business owners tend to make is to hire an SEO expert that’s proficient at one-dimensional SEO. This won’t really get you great results and it will take a much longer time to actually feel anything’s happening. That’s why you need to be searching for someone who can offer you multi-dimensional SEO services, including:

  • On-Page Optimization – Keyword research, high-quality content, responsive web-design, website speed, image optimization… These are all on-page optimization processes that are needed to boost your search rankings.
  • Off-site Optimization – The most important aspect of this type of SEO is link building, which can get quite a lot of traffic redirected to your website, but also improve your rankings because Google sees well-connected pages as more reliable ones. Other elements that you’ll need are social-media marketing, guest blogging, influencer marketing etc.
  • Technical – The technical part of SEO mostly focuses on your crawl rate, or how fast Google’s bots can crawl your website and index it.

Choose Your SEO Expert Wisely

SEO has changed drastically over the years and it will continue to do so as search engines update their algorithms to provide a better service for their users. What you want from your SEO consultant is to always keep in touch with current SEO trends, so that you avoid any sudden drops in your ranking. There are many SEO experts out there who can help you optimize your website, but if you’re brave enough you can also try to do it all by yourself. Keep in mind that SEO always takes time to kick in, so if you’re looking for instant results you can combine your SEO strategy with something like a PPC campaign.
